Problem: Proofpoint TAP Modular Input delivers SIEM API events later than the email based TAP alerts for URL or Attachment Defense.

Update from support:

In the script change line number 254 from server_time_dt = datetime.now() to server_time_dt = datetime.utcnow()

Bug identified with Proofpoint support. The handling of UTC vs localization doens't operate as expected, escalated to Proofpoint Dev.

Workaround, deploy to server running UTC system time (in case your org is crazy like mine and actually runs localized 😕 )
